Creative Finance Consulting
Not every property should be bought with a conventional loan, and not every seller wants a conventional sale. We consult on creative finance structures in real estate — seller financing, subject-to acquisitions, wraparound structures, lease options, hybrid down payment structures, and the Morby Method — so that buyers and sellers understand how each structure works, what it costs, and what can go wrong.
We walk through the mechanics, the documents, the risks, and the exit before anyone signs. Creative structures are powerful, and they are unforgiving when they are misunderstood.
Creative finance consulting is educational and strategic in nature. It is not legal, tax, or accounting advice, and it is not a substitute for review of your transaction by a licensed attorney and a qualified tax professional in the jurisdiction where the property is located. Certain structures, including transactions involving existing mortgage debt, carry material risks — including acceleration under a due-on-sale clause — and may be subject to federal and state licensing, disclosure, and consumer-protection requirements. VSG does not originate residential mortgage loans.
Private Money Lending: Protecting Your Position
Most people who lend private money lose money for the same reason — they funded on a handshake and a promise instead of on documents and collateral. We provide guidance to private lenders on how a loan should actually be secured.
We cover the fundamentals: what a promissory note needs to say, why a deed of trust or mortgage must be recorded and how to confirm it was, lien position and what second position really means, title insurance and lender's policies, hazard insurance and mortgagee clauses, appraisal and valuation support, borrower and entity diligence, draw controls on construction money, personal and corporate guaranties, default remedies, and what your file needs to look like before you wire anything.
This is education for lenders. It is not investment advice, a recommendation to make any loan, or a solicitation of funds. Von Sports Group is not a broker-dealer, an investment adviser, or a mortgage broker, and does not offer or sell securities through this website. Lending laws, licensing requirements, and usury limits vary by state and by the nature of the borrower and the property. Consult your own attorney before making a loan.
